Problem
What steps need to be performed to restore an SQL database to an alternate
SQL Server machine (or database) using the Data Protection for SQL
GUI?

Solution
The following steps can be use to restore a database to an alternate
location. This can be on an alternate machine or to a new location/database
on the same machine.
1. Copy the "dsm.opt" file from the originating (source) machine where the
backup was taken to this alternate (target) restore machine (the default
directory is c:\program files\tivoli\tsm\tdpsql).
2. If passwordaccess is set to generate in this "dsm.opt" file, it may be
necessary to reset the password on the TSM Server for this node.
3. Launch the Data Protection for SQL GUI on the alternate (target) restore
machine.
4. Click on the Restore Databases tab.
5. If this is the first time this TSM Node has attempted to contact the TSM
Server from this machine, it will prompt for the TSM password.
6. Make sure that both boxes are checked for the Wait for Tape Mounts
(for both the Restore and for File Information).
Depending on which database backup is being restored, it may be
necessary to check the Show Active and Inactive box.
If this restore is going to replace an already existing database on this
alternate restore machine, also make sure the Replace check box is
selected.
7. On the left-hand side, under SQL Servers, open the list to see the SQL
Server and databases from the originating (source) machine.
8. In the main restore window, select the database to be restored ( the box
next to the database should have a red check mark).
9. Right click on this selected database and 3 options will be displayed:
Restore Into, Relocate, Stand Server Undo File.
10. Both the Restore Into and Relocate options will need to be configured.
a. Select the Restore Into and enter the new name for this database on this
alternate (target) restore machine.
b. Then select the Relocate, wait for the dialog box to appear that contains
the information regarding the file location/name for the database backup. If
the metadata containing this information must wait for a tape mount on the
TSM Server, it may be some amount of time until the dialog box is
populated. It is not possible to update the relocate information until after
the box has been filled in with this File Information metadata.
11. Then click the Restore button to complete the restore to this alternate
(target) restore machine.
